Repolarization
The process by which a cell's membrane potential returns to its resting state after depolarization.
Afterpotential
Afterpotential represents the change in membrane potential that follows an action potential in nerve cells, affecting the cell's responsiveness to subsequent stimuli.
Threshold
The point or level at which a stimulus is of sufficient intensity to begin to produce an effect.
Concentration Differences
Variations in the amount of a particular substance per defined space, leading to a gradient that can drive diffusion processes.
